In this case, the dealership records revenue in the amount of the warranty, while it also records a payable to the car manufacturer, since it’s the manufacturer that’s providing the actual warranty. The dealership is just a go-between, and pockets the difference between the price of the warranty and the fee charged by the manufacturer.
